1、安装gitlab-runner docker pull gitlab/gitlab-runner:latest 2、运行镜像 docker run -d --name gitlab-runner --restart always -v /var/run/docker.sock:/var/run/
原创
2022-05-02 17:14:54
211阅读
我是在本地虚拟机进行搭建,所以建议虚拟机内存2G以上,且注意一定要配置阿里云加速,否则下载很慢(如何配置本文章就不演示了)一、通过docker下载gitlab镜像文件docker pull beginor/gitlab-ce:11.0.1-ce.0
正在下载中界面
二、查看docker镜像仓库docker images可以看到,我们已经下载了GitLab到我们
转载
2023-09-20 11:16:53
166阅读
自动化部署
原创
2019-07-23 19:56:13
3898阅读
点赞
1评论
参考本文章并打算跟着步骤进行构建部署的朋友们,建议直接先看踩坑总结,看看自己是否存在对应的问题,免得构建完才发现出错了,毕竟构建一次过程还挺长的。也可以自己走一遍后再参考如何解决啦。1、Docker安装Jenkins关于如何安装Jenkins,网上教程攻略很多,此处不做过多赘述。也可以参考我上一篇文章使用Docker+Jenkins+Gitee自动化部署SpringBoot项目中搭建基础环境部分,
转载
2023-07-25 22:59:09
130阅读
docker中部署docker(gitlab lfs push报错)仅仅做了部分修改(直接进行1.1和3部分即可完成部署)。1.pull gitlab镜像并启动容器1.1拉取镜像:sudo docker pull gitlab/gitlab-ce1.2启动容器:docker run -itd -p 9980:80 -p 9922:22 -v /usr/local/gitlab-test/etc:/
转载
2024-04-09 20:16:36
108阅读
在Kubernetes(简称K8S)环境下,使用Gitlab进行自动部署是一种高效的方式,可以帮助开发团队快速部署应用程序并实现持续集成/持续部署(CI/CD)。下面我将介绍如何在K8S环境中实现Gitlab自动部署的步骤,并给出相应的代码示例。
首先,让我们看一下整个流程的步骤:
| 步骤 | 描述 |
| ---- | ---- |
| Step 1 | 在Kubernetes集群中创建命
原创
2024-04-24 12:40:21
67阅读
一、安装要求本文的操作学习是建立在centos7、Docker上的,如果没有centos7服务器或者安装Docker的话,可以查看Centos7服务器搭建、搭建Docker环境这两篇文章。二、安装1、下载gitlab镜像docker pull gitlab/gitlab-ce:12.3.5-ce.02、查看gitlab镜像docker images3、创建gitlab的配置(etc)、日志(log
转载
2023-07-11 01:14:29
295阅读
1.先拉取镜像: docker pull gitlab/gitlab-ce 2. 运行容器: docker run -itd -p 9980:80 -p 9922:22 -v /home/gitlab/etc:/etc/gitlab -v /home/
转载
2023-05-19 15:39:24
475阅读
所谓executor就是执行者的意思,即gitlab-runner执行任务时候的具体承载媒介,我们的gitlab上可能会有很多项目,不同项目会使用不同语言开发,不可能把构建所有项目用到的环境都配置在gitlab-runner运行的机器之上,所以才会有executor。gitlab-runner executor的类型以及每种类型的适用范围可以在官方文档上查看 https://d
转载
2024-02-23 12:36:14
116阅读
本人PHP开发者,项目组大多是PHP,少量java项目。因公司目前服务器和项目的管理比较混乱,与领导商量后,决定尝试 gitlab+jenkins自动化部署(之前用的svn FTP手动部署代码),解放生产力。其实仅gitlab自己就可以实现代码的自动化部署,gitlab有自己的CI,甚至只用gitlab的webhook(新版本叫 Integrations )+ 服务器端shell脚本就可
转载
2023-11-22 20:17:07
93阅读
系统环境:Gitlab主机IP:192.168.1.2Jenkins主机IP:192.168.1.3一、为何要做自动部署#为什么要做自动部署,因为懒啊!!!
#部署Tomcat的在这里:https://blog.51cto.com/bigboss/2155423二、配置Gitlab#首先,你得有一个代码仓库,赶紧到gitlab上创建一个,然后创建个分支并创建一个文件。#其次,你得配置一
转载
2024-04-22 19:01:19
257阅读
gitlab:代码管理流程 说明: 1.本方案依赖Jenkins插件Publish Over SSH , 在http://jenkins.puhuitech.cn上已经存在,无需在进行下载安装和部署. 2.本方案依赖两个我自己编写的脚本,用来停止当前的服务,删除原有的包,更新Jenkins构建好的包,重启服务 配置: &nb
转载
2023-07-26 11:35:03
240阅读
由于docker部署gitlab比较方便,于是用docker部署gitlab,安装步骤如下:我拿的虚拟机做的测试,系统是centos 7.1,我ip是192.168.12.234.docker安装以及基础知识这里就不说了1. 下载gitlab镜像docker pull gitlab/gitlab-ce2. 运行gitlab实例mkdir -pv /data/
原创
2017-06-23 16:23:13
3835阅读
1. 部署#设置一个临时变量docker run 的时候可用,后面的路径可根据自己需要更改
GITLAB_HOME=/var/git-lab
#启动容器,需要有一个端口与宿主机一同,不然发送邮件的时候那链接访问不了。
#--hostname 改成自己主机的IP地址或者是域名,映射的端口根据自己的实际需要更改。其他的配置就就别更改了。
docker run --detach \
--hostna
转载
2021-03-27 18:34:11
463阅读
2评论
docker 部署 gitlab安装gitlab#1:拉取gitlab镜像
docker pull gitlab/gitlab-ce 或者 twang2218/gitlab-ce-zh
#2:生成挂载目录
mkdir -p /data/gitlab/etc
mkdir -p /data/gitlab/log
mkdir -p /data/gitlab/data
#3:启动容器(用的时候调整下命令
原创
2023-04-07 10:02:15
146阅读
点赞
# Docker部署GitLab教程
## 导言
在这篇文章中,我将教你如何使用Docker来部署GitLab。GitLab是一个非常流行的代码托管和项目管理工具,使用Docker能够简化GitLab的部署过程并提供更好的可移植性和可扩展性。在开始之前,请确保你已经安装了Docker和Docker Compose。
## 整体流程
下图是整个部署GitLab的流程图:
```mermai
原创
2023-08-18 11:59:00
207阅读
一、基础环境简述,麒麟v10系统,arm-kunpeng9201、官网下载二进制包https://download.docker.com/linux/static/stable/aarch64/2、安装脚本把docker安装包和脚本放到/opt目录下,执行脚本vim /opt/install_docker.sh#!/bin/sh
# 设置变量
#要安装的docker版本
DOCKER_INS
原创
2024-05-04 10:25:14
63阅读
下载镜像bashdockerpullgitlab/gitlabce运行容器bashsudodockerrun\hostnamegitlab.example.com\publish8443:443publish8081:80p2222:22\namegitlab\restartalways\volumeHOME/_docker/gitlab/config:/etc/gitlab\volumeHOME
原创
2022-10-18 09:05:53
301阅读
全栈工程师开发手册 (作者:栾鹏) 架构系列文章1、搜索Gitlabdocker search gitlab2、下载Gitlabsudo docker pull gitlab/gitlab-ce:latest3、查看镜像文件docker images4、创建Gitlab挂载目录,在/home/lp/docker/gitlab下分别创建config,logs,data目录 5、创建doc
原创
2022-04-05 15:18:48
90阅读
Docker部署GitLab
原创
2020-09-08 13:07:26
936阅读
点赞